The Psychology of Risk and Reward in Modern Slots
Contemporary slot titles are no longer passive experiences; they are replete with features designed to evoke excitement, tension, and a sense of agency. The gamble feature, in particular, embodies this paradigm shift—offering players the chance to double their prize or, perilously, to lose it all. This mechanic taps into the fundamental human thrill-seeking instinct and has been validated repeatedly through industry data.
A notable trend is the proliferation of games that incorporate sophisticated gamble options, often accompanied by visual and auditory cues to heighten anticipation. Such features can significantly impact player retention; studies indicate that players who engage with risk-reward mechanics tend to exhibit increased session durations. However, this comes with inherent volatility, thereby appealing to high-stakes demographics.
Strategic Impact of the Gamble Feature on Player Behaviour
| Feature | Player Engagement | Potential for Increased Volatility | Industry Insight |
|---|---|---|---|
| Double-or-Nothing Gamble | High engagement, especially among risk-takers | Elevates variance, offering larger payout swings | Increases session length; enables strategic betting |
| Multi-level Gamble Options | Appeals to experienced players seeking control | Encourages complex decision-making processes | Enriches user experience and loyalty |
From a game design perspective, integrating such features requires meticulous balancing. The industry broadly strives for an optimal mix that sustains player interest while maintaining regulatory compliance concerning responsible gambling.
